Frequently Asked Questions about North Bergen
What type of rentals are currently available in North Bergen?
There are currently 8958 Apartments for Rent in North Bergen, NJ with pricing that ranges from $800 to $37,420. There are also 759 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in North Bergen ranging from $1,480 to $75,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in North Bergen?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in North Bergen ranges from $1,480 to $75,000 with an average monthly rent of $3,670.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in North Bergen?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in North Bergen range from $1,500 to $37,420,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,550 to $18,000.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,520 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,700.
